Doulu Qinwang had at one point served as the commandant at Yue Prefecture (, roughly modern
Shaoxing,
Zhejiang), and as of 693, during the reign of Emperor Gaozong's wife
Wu Zetian, was serving as the minister of vassal affairs (,
Sibin Qing), when Wu Zetian promoted him to the post of
Neishi () – the head of the legislative bureau of government (,
Fengge) and a post considered one for a
chancellor. In 694, there was an incident where Doulu, without informing the other officials what the contents of his petition was, ordered the other officials to sign a petition—which, without their knowledge, contained an offer for all officials to give up two months of salary in order to aid in the war effort against
Eastern Tujue. When Doulu's subordinate Wang Qiuli () objected, on the account that the low level officials would not be able to support themselves if they gave up two months of salary, Doulu refused to listen, and Wang directly reported it in person to Wu Zetian. Eventually, the matter of having the officials giving up two months of salary was not further mentioned. In late 694, Wu Zetian, displeased with the powerful chancellor
Li Zhaode, exiled Li, and fellow chancellor
Zhou Yunyuan and the assistant chief judge of the supreme court, Huangfu Wenbei (), then submitted articles of impeachment against Doulu and several fellow chancellors –
Wei Juyuan,
Du Jingjian,
Su Weidao, and
Lu Yuanfang – for not being able to curb Li Zhaode's power. The five chancellors so accused were all demoted to be prefectural prefect—in Doulu's case, to be the prefect of Zhao Prefecture (, roughly modern
Shijiazhuang,
Hebei). In 695, Doulu was recalled to serve as the minister of ceremony (,
Sili Qing), and then was made the minister of justice (,
Qiuguan Shilang) and created the Duke of Rui, a title that his grandfather Doulu Kuan had carried. He was subsequently commissioned to tour the prefectures north of the
Yellow River. In 697, he was serving as the head of the household of Wu Zetian's son and
crown prince Li Dan (formerly emperor), when she made him
Wenchang You Xiang (), one of the heads of the executive bureau (,
Wenchang Tai), and gave him the designation of
Tong Fengge Luantai Sanpin (), making him a chancellor
de facto. In 698, however, he was removed from those posts and made an advisor to Li Dan. Later that year, after Li Dan yielded the position of crown prince to his brother
Li Xian, also formerly an emperor, Doulu continued to serve as an advisor to Li Xian. == During Emperor Zhongzong's second reign ==
